The core of GoZen is its visual builder, which allows users to create forms and surveys by dragging and dropping elements. Conditional logic enables forms to adapt based on user responses, showing or hiding questions to create a personalized experience. This reduces friction and improves completion rates for lead generation and feedback forms.
Business outcome: Higher form completion rates and more relevant data collected from each respondent.
GoZen offers a library of templates designed for specific scenarios like lead generation, event registration, customer satisfaction surveys, and order forms. These templates provide a starting point that can be customized, saving time for teams that need to deploy forms quickly without starting from a blank canvas.
Business outcome: Faster time-to-launch for marketing campaigns and feedback initiatives.
The platform allows full customization of colors, fonts, and layouts to match brand guidelines. Forms are automatically responsive, ensuring they display correctly on desktops, tablets, and mobile devices. This design focus helps maintain brand consistency across all customer touchpoints.
Business outcome: Consistent brand experience that builds trust and increases form engagement.
GoZen connects directly with popular platforms like Mailchimp, HubSpot, and Zapier. This means lead data captured through forms can be automatically sent to email lists, CRM pipelines, or other business applications without manual data entry. The Zapier integration extends connectivity to thousands of other apps.
Business outcome: Automated data flow that reduces manual work and accelerates lead response times.
GoZen provides basic analytics on form views, submission rates, and drop-off points. This data helps teams understand where users are abandoning forms and which questions cause friction. These insights allow for iterative improvements to form design and question flow.
Business outcome: Data-driven form optimization that improves conversion rates over time.
For longer forms or surveys, GoZen supports breaking them into multiple steps or pages. This approach prevents user overwhelm and can significantly improve completion rates for detailed questionnaires, applications, or onboarding flows. Each step can have its own design and logic.
Business outcome: Higher completion rates for complex forms, leading to more comprehensive data collection.

SaaS marketing teams can use GoZen to build multi-step demo request forms that qualify leads before passing them to sales. The conditional logic ensures only relevant questions are shown, improving the user experience and lead quality.
E-commerce brands can deploy post-purchase surveys to measure satisfaction and collect product feedback. The responsive design ensures a good experience on mobile, where most post-purchase feedback is given.
Agencies running webinars or live events can use GoZen for registration forms that collect attendee details and preferences. Integration with email platforms allows for automated confirmation and reminder sequences.
HR departments can use GoZen for employee engagement surveys or pulse checks. The template library provides a starting point, and the anonymity options help encourage honest feedback.
Sign up for a free GoZen account and select a template or start with a blank form.
Use the drag-and-drop builder to add fields like text, multiple choice, or rating scales. Apply conditional logic to show or hide questions based on previous answers.
Customize the design to match your brand by adjusting colors, fonts, and layout. Preview the form on desktop and mobile views.
Connect the form to your CRM or email marketing platform via native integrations or Zapier. Publish the form using the embed code or shareable link.

Typeform is the primary competitor, known for its conversational, one-question-at-a-time format that can lead to higher engagement for certain survey types. GoZen offers a more traditional form layout with stronger conditional logic for complex lead generation flows. Typeform's design is more visually distinctive, while GoZen focuses on practical conversion optimization. Both integrate well with marketing tools, but Typeform's pricing is generally higher for comparable features.
Choose GoZen if: You need a cost-effective form builder with strong conditional logic for lead generation. Choose Typeform if: You prioritize a unique, conversational user experience and have a larger budget for design-focused surveys.
Jotform offers a vast library of form templates and field types, making it more flexible for niche use cases like complex order forms or payment collection. GoZen is more streamlined and easier to use for standard lead gen and feedback forms. Jotform's free plan is more generous in terms of submissions, but its interface can feel cluttered compared to GoZen's cleaner design.
Choose GoZen if: You want a clean, simple interface for standard forms and surveys without needing hundreds of template options. Choose Jotform if: You need a highly customizable form builder with extensive field types and a more generous free tier.
